Another four hits for Hurst, but Spikes fall
AUBURN, NY - Scott Hurst became just the second player in State College Spikes history to record back-to-back four-hit games, but the Auburn Doubledays came back to beat the Spikes, 5-3, on Sunday afternoon at Falcon Park.Hurst is now 10-for-11 at the plate over his last 11 at-bats stretching back

The Doubledays took the victory despite committing four errors, matching the most for a Spikes opponent in a game this season.

Following the series in Auburn, the Spikes will return home to Medlar Field at Lubrano Park for a six-game homestand from August 22-27. The West Virginia Black Bears (Pittsburgh Pirates) and Williamsport Crosscutters (Philadelphia Phillies) will serve as the opposition for three games apiece.
